III Meeting of Developers from VHL and Associated Networks
de 9 de Agosto a 24 de Octubre de 2012 – Washington DC

Presentation

The events CRICS9 y BVS6 will be held on 21-24 October 2012 in Washington D.C.

In this context, we are organizing the third meeting of Developers Network of VHL and Associated Networks (RedDes) and the VHL6 Work Group of Technology. This third RedDes meeting will have a new organization and dynamic with a serie of web conferences. All web conferences will have presentations and discussions of issues related to technological development and collaborative work processes. The main result of these discussions is the ellaboration of recommendations, which will be present during the VHL6 meeting. This third RedDes meeting will also be a great opportunity for all participants to share, discuss and acquire new knowledge, as well as to expand their networking.

General Objectives of the III RedDes meeting

  • To strengthen the network of developers and technical staff from VHL and associated networks;
  • To promote the upgrading and innovation of scientific and technical information products and services of the VHL and its associated networks in a collaborative manner;
  • To respond to the recommendations of the VHL Meetings 2011 as well as to the challenges related to the Regional Action Plan for eHealth and KMC strategy in Latin America and the Caribbean.

Specific Objectives

  • To identify, prioritize and implement actions that can contribute to overcome the problems identified on the evaluations and recommendations from VHL Meetings 2011, available on http://bvsencuentros2011.bireme.org/?page_id=499;
  • To promote the continuously development of interoperability among information sources and flows of the VHL and associated networks, as well as of the accessibility and mobility of their interfaces;
  • To establish the use and dissemination of standards, processes and tools of collaborative and participative work for the developers from VHL and associated networks;
  • To mobilize people, groups and institutions to participate in the collaborative development of information products and services of the VHL and associated networks.

Discussion topics

The following topics will be discussed according to the defined objectives and expected results of the meeting, including the recommendations from VHL Meetings 2011.

  1. Content Management Systems
  2. NoSQL
  3. Search engines and VHL content indexing
  4. Interoperability among information sources and flows from VHL and associated networks
  5. Digital repositories, open data and digitalization
  6. Library automation
  7. Data mining and text mining
  8. Accessibility
  9. SaaS (Software as a Service) e IaaS (Infrastructure as a Service)
  10. Governance, portal, open source and RedDes communication channels

Audience

The target audience is IT professionals who use and collaborate on the development of technological and methodological solutions for VHL and associated networks. It is also welcome professionals from other knowledge areas with interest of participating on these discussions to collaborate with vision of analysis of current situation and proposals of solutions.

Language

The official language of the meetings will be Spanish. However, there may be participants speaking in Portuguese or English without simultaneously translation.
